Transaction 0c70a32e63b51d5d8662d8dadb3da387440bcf0f2dec2bc6ef599e30ad253998

3 Input
2 Outputs
  • 0c70a32e63b51d5d8662d8dadb3da387440bcf0f2dec2bc6ef599e30ad253998:0
  • value  2008912173
    address  3ETpKh792NkEGxQjpuSaCJHJvGXkJuhNCz
  • 0c70a32e63b51d5d8662d8dadb3da387440bcf0f2dec2bc6ef599e30ad253998:1
  • value  3000000000
    address  32ha8yTwzPh4W5tjHSVsu6DZXcgC2tVc6m